Despite his dominance on the basketball court, reigning NBA MVP Joel Embiid admitted to having had dreams of becoming a soccer player. 

The Philadelphia 76ers star told Men In Blazers of his love for the beautiful game in comparison to basketball. 

‘I’d rather be a football [soccer] player than a basketball player,’ Embiid said. ‘That’s how much I love it. Football to me is like there’s nothing close to a bigger sport in the world, nothing close to it. I like the concept of the team. In basketball, if you have two good players you can win but in football, the team has to be together.’ 

Embiid revealed how his size allowed him to be a ‘bully’ on the pitch but also became a hindrance. With a seven-foot frame, he admitted how his towering stature kept him from being a goal-scoring ace. 

‘I always wanted to be a striker, but I was just way too big,’ he added. ‘I found myself in the middle because I just felt like, I like to control, make the pᴀsses and just control the whole game.

‘Obviously being bigger than everybody else, I was more physical and people were actually scared of me because I would just make some move and act like I’m going to kick you in the foot, and everybody would be scared. I was kind of the bully, but like a Yaya Touré, physical presence, big, tall. But yeah, I enjoyed it. I wish I had more talent to be professional, but I guess I didn’t.’

‘If Joel was a couple feet shorter, yeah,’ Embiid added. ‘At seven feet, I don’t think so. Even in goalkeepers, I don’t think I’d be good at seven feet. But yeah an alternate universe where Joel is better than Messi, Ronaldo? Yeah, for sure. I would have been.’

Though his soccer dreams may not come into fruition at this point, Embiid is nowhere short of stardom as a basketball player. 

After getting drafted in 2014, Embiid bloomed into a seven-time All-Star and one of the NBA’s best as Philadelphia’s franchise player. Embiid also won the scoring тιтle twice and made eight All-NBA selections before being crowned as the league MVP in 2023.

On January 22, the Cameroonian big man added another milestone to his career by breaking the 76ers’ franchise scoring record. His 70-point performance against the San Antonio Spurs made Embiid the ninth player to break that scoring barrier and tied him for the 12th highest-scoring performance in NBA history. 

Still, he remains adamant about his love for soccer and relishes what could have been if he pursued the pitch over the hardwood.  

‘I watch football because I love it and I grew up watching it and I grew up loving it, but I think I also love football because it’s a dream that I was never able to accomplish. I want to feel what it’s like. I want to be part of it.’
